What are Non-Prescription Drugs?
Non-prescription drugs are medications that can be obtained without a prescription from a health care provider. These drugs are usually utilized to treat small health problems such as headaches, allergic reactions, fever, colds, and digestion problems. They are thought about safe for public usage, provided that individuals follow the standards and instructions on the label.

While non-prescription drugs are usually safe, it is vital for consumers to utilize them responsibly. Here are some safety considerations:
Read Labels Carefully: It is vital to comprehend active ingredients, does, and possible negative effects before utilizing any OTC medication.Do Not Exceed Recommended Dosage: Overuse can result in serious health problems, including liver damage when it comes to acetaminophen.Seek Advice From a Healthcare Provider: Individuals with pre-existing conditions or those taking other medications need to speak with a healthcare expert before utilizing non-prescription drugs.Keep Out of Reach of Children: Many OTC drugs can be harmful if consumed by kids. What is the difference in between OTC and prescription drugs?
OTC drugs can be purchased without a prescription, while prescription drugs need a health care provider's permission due to their effectiveness and possible side effects.
2. Can I take numerous OTC medications at the very same time?
While some OTC medications can be taken together, it is vital to read labels carefully to prevent replicating active components and running the risk of unfavorable impacts. Always seek advice from a health care provider if uncertain.
3. Are non-prescription drugs reliable?
Yes, non-prescription drugs are reliable for treating minor conditions and signs. However, their effectiveness might vary based on the individual and the particular condition.
4. How should I store non-prescription drugs?
OTC medications should be kept in a cool, dry location, away from direct sunlight and out of reach of children.
5. Can I use non-prescription drugs during pregnancy?
Pregnant people ought to speak with a doctor before using any medication, including non-prescription drugs, as some can damage the developing fetus.
